Understanding Di Dismantling Joint A Comprehensive Overview
Di dismantling joints, also known as dismantling connectors or dismantling couplings, are critical components used in piping systems across various industries, including water supply, wastewater management, and HVAC applications. These joints are specifically designed to facilitate the disassembly of pipe segments without the need for extensive tools or heavy machinery, enabling quick access for maintenance and repair.
The primary purpose of a di dismantling joint is to provide a reliable connection between two sections of pipe while allowing for easy removal. This is particularly advantageous in environments where regular maintenance is required, or where pipework may need to be altered or extended. This flexibility can significantly reduce downtime and overall maintenance costs.
One of the key features of di dismantling joints is their unique design, which typically includes a series of flanges, gaskets, and locking mechanisms. The flanged ends ensure a tight seal, preventing leaks and maintaining the integrity of the piping system. Meanwhile, the gasket usually made from elastomeric materials helps accommodate any misalignment and provides additional sealing capabilities, further enhancing the joint’s reliability.
Moreover, di dismantling joints come in various sizes and materials, making them suitable for a wide range of applications. Common materials used include ductile iron, carbon steel, and plastic, allowing for corrosion resistance and durability, depending on the application requirements. Their ability to withstand high pressures and temperature variations makes them ideal for both residential and industrial settings.
Installation of di dismantling joints is relatively straightforward. Once the pipes are aligned, the joint is positioned and secured using bolts or other fastening methods. This ease of installation not only saves time but also reduces labor costs associated with complex piping systems.
